1

我只需要从按钮文本中获取第一个单词并在单击后添加到输入中

查看这里的代码运行顺利http://jsfiddle.net/LjSYP/并观看我希望的输入下的输出

HTML

<div>
    <button>Feed</button>
    <button>The best</button>
    <button>Input-foo second</button>
</div>
<input id="inp" type="text" value="click a button">

jQuery

$("button").click(function () {
    var text = $(this).text();
    $("#inp").val(text);
});
4

3 回答 3

5
$("button").click(function () {
    var text = $(this).text().split(' ')[0];
    $("#inp").val(text);
});
于 2013-08-20T18:06:58.220 回答
1

使用拆分功能

 var n=text.split(" ");

JSFIDDLE 演示

于 2013-08-20T18:08:05.443 回答
0
$("#inp").val(text.split(' ')[0]);
于 2013-08-20T18:08:33.237 回答